Output 2086af6a61efd5e7f00cfe98a2279c51bb5363d3c40ff38209dfcda1b36b1190:74

value
18786
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 cdd5ea7f9d69dc375c37de8f8921e9934d4e01fc09ecae4a656e79b806b0a7f3
address
bc1peh275luad8wrwhphm68cjg0fjdx5uq0up8k2ujn9deumsp4s5les32nzmy
transaction
2086af6a61efd5e7f00cfe98a2279c51bb5363d3c40ff38209dfcda1b36b1190
spent
true